The advantages of Phenyl vinyl silicone rubber in the bonding of electronic components

High temperature performance: Silicone phenyl vinyl raw rubber can withstand high temperature environment, has good thermal stability, and is suitable for the bonding requirements of electronic components under high temperature conditions.

Electrical insulation performance: This raw rubber has excellent electrical insulation performance, which can effectively isolate and protect electronic components and avoid current leakage or interference.

Excellent bonding strength: Silicone phenyl vinyl rubber can provide high-strength bonding to ensure a stable connection of electronic components and resist vibration and mechanical stress.

Chemical corrosion resistance: The raw rubber has good chemical corrosion resistance, can resist the corrosion of common chemical substances in electronic components, and improve the durability and reliability of components.

High flexibility: Silicone phenyl vinyl raw rubber has high flexibility, which can adapt to thermal expansion and contraction and mechanical deformation of electronic components, reduce stress concentration and reduce the risk of fracture.

Low volatility: The raw rubber has low volatility, which reduces pollution and damage to electronic components and ensures the performance and stability of components.

In summary, silicone phenyl vinyl raw rubber has the advantages of high temperature performance, electrical insulation performance, excellent bonding strength, chemical corrosion resistance, high flexibility and low volatility in the bonding of electronic components, and can meet Requirements for bonding electronic components and improving component reliability and performance
